German exports surged 2.5% in November, according to data.
The seasonally-adjusted trade surplus widened to 15.1 billion euros in November, versus a revised 12.5 billion the month earlier, according to data from the Federal Statistics Office. Economists were expecting trade surplus to drop to 12.0 billion euros.
Economists were expecting exports to rise 0.7%. Imports declined 0.4%, versus economists' estimates for a 1.1% rise.
